Skip to content

Releases: google/built_value.dart

Upgrade analyzer, build and source_gen dependencies.

21 Sep 09:02
Compare
Choose a tag to compare
Merge pull request #35 from davidmorgan/release-0-1-3

Upgrade analyzer, build and source_gen dependencies. Release 0.1.4.

Generate builder if it's not written by hand.

19 Sep 15:37
Compare
Choose a tag to compare

Generate builder if it's not written by hand.
Make toString append commas for improved clarity.
Improve examples and tests.
Fix double null checking.

Refactor to objects

26 Aug 12:55
Compare
Choose a tag to compare

Internal refactoring, no visible changes.

Improve error output on failure to generate.

20 Jun 09:21
Compare
Choose a tag to compare
Merge pull request #28 from davidmorgan/better-error-messages

Improve error output on failure to generate.

Upgrade to source_gen 0.5.0.

25 May 12:48
Compare
Choose a tag to compare

Breaking change; see example for required changes to build.dart.

Strong mode compatibility, allow setters and factories.

23 Feb 17:03
Compare
Choose a tag to compare

Move null checks to "build" method for compatibility with Strong Mode analyzer.
Allow (and ignore) setters.
Allow custom factories on value classes.

Fix for changes to analyzer library.

31 Dec 11:16
Compare
Choose a tag to compare

Fixed for changes to analyzer library, changed pubspec to avoid future breakage.

Support @nullable for fields using builders. Fix constraints for source_gen.

23 Oct 11:34
Compare
Choose a tag to compare
Merge pull request #11 from google/version-constraints-null-builders

Support @nullable for fields using builders. Fix constraints for source_gen.

Allow static fields in value class. Allow custom setters in builder.

10 Oct 22:45
Compare
Choose a tag to compare
Merge pull request #2 from davidmorgan/minor-fixes

Allow static fields in value class. Allow custom setters in builder.

Fix error message for missing builder class. Allow non-abstract getters in value class.

10 Oct 22:11
Compare
Choose a tag to compare
Merge pull request #1 from davidmorgan/minor-fixes

Fix error message for missing builder class. Allow non-abstract getters, don't count them as fields.